
Sparkle GMA Artist Center and GMA Kapuso Foundation have issued statements about fake individuals pretending to be Sparkle executives and employees soliciting donations.
Both organizations warned netizens about these online scams through their official social media accounts. In Sparkle's post, they stated, "Sparkle GMA Artist Center is warning the public against unscrupulous individuals pretending to be Sparkle executives and employees who solicit funds and donations for the GMA Kapuso Foundation."
The center emphasized as well, "Sparkle will never contact you directly to ask for money. We advise the public to stay vigilant and not to respond and provide any personal information to these individuals."
GMA Kapuso Foundation also warned netizens about text messages or chats soliciting donations using GMA's name. They clarified, "Tanging sa Kapusong Totoo ng 24 Oras at sa GMA Kapuso Foundation OFFICIAL social media accounts at GMA Kapuso Foundation website lang makikita ang mga lehitimong paraan para magdonate."
Previously, Sparkle warned netizens about unauthorized recruitment and audition activities. The artist center reminded everyone to avoid these scams and to rely solely on their official channels for legitimate updates.
